For example, you accept the risk of a foul ball hitting you in a baseball game. Recreational activities: Participants in recreational activities like skiing and rock climbing are usually considered to have assumed the known risks common in those activities.
For example, if a baseball fan gets hit in the head with a baseball, they cannot sue the stadium for their injury because it is assumed they were aware of the risk simply by their willingness to be present in the stadium.
Assumption of risk is a common law doctrine that refers to a plaintiff's inability to recover for the tortious actions of a negligent party in scenarios where the plaintiff voluntarily accepted the risk of those actions.
There are two types of assumption of risk: implicit and express. Implicit assumption of risk is when an individual is thought to inherently understand the risks involved in an activity due to its nature (it must be reasonable to assume the individual would know these risks).
Assumption of risk is a legal defense where someone voluntarily accepts a known danger. It involves three key elements: voluntary exposure, understanding the risk, and accepting potential consequences.

It is a legal contract where individuals acknowledge the risks associated with an activity and agree to release and indemnify the organization or individual responsible for that activity from liability.
Typically, participants in activities that involve potential risks, such as sports, adventure activities, or events, are required to file this agreement.
To fill it out, participants need to provide their personal information, acknowledge understanding of risks, sign the document, and may need a witness or parent/guardian signature if underage.
The purpose is to protect the organizing entity from legal claims resulting from injuries or damages that may occur during the activity, as participants assume responsibility for those risks.
The form typically requires the participant's name, contact information, a description of the activity, acknowledgment of understanding risks, and signatures of the participant and possibly a witness or guardian.
